Apple is about to become a very different company. This September, Apple CEO Tim Cook is stepping down and will be replaced by John Ternus, the current head of hardware. But the shift is bigger than just a CEO transition — it's the most significant move yet into a world where Apple's executive team isn't handpicked by Steve Jobs. With the departure of Cook, who became CEO in 2011, the list of leaders who were in Jobs' inner circle is dwindling. There's still Apple's senior vice president of services, Eddy Cue, who joined in 1989, and has said that Jobs was like a “family member” to him. There's also longtime marketing exec Phil Schiller, who worked with Jobs to launch key products, including the Mac, iPod, iPhone, and iPad, and often appeared with Jobs during keynotes. Schiller stepped into a smaller role in 2020, though he still oversees one major business, the App Store. Other top holdovers include Greg Joswiak and Craig Federighi.
